Course Description

This webinar is the first in FELTG’s three-part series Toolkit for a New Administration: Essential Skills and Knowledge for Federal Supervisors, Managers, and Leaders.

January 21 — Federal Employment Law: The Current Landscape: Over the last few years, President Trump issued several Executive Orders that created significant changes to labor relations, employee accountability, EEO training, and more. What will come of those EOs? Will there finally be a full Board at the MSPB? What are the new trends in EEO law? And how has the pandemic impacted agencies’ accountability systems, particularly the management of a remote workforce? FELTG President Deborah Hopkins will discuss likely upcoming legal changes, share recent critical case law, and prepare you for the year ahead.
